description Product Description

This chemical is primarily used in the production of specialized polymers and coatings due to its unique fluorinated structure. It imparts water and oil repellency, chemical resistance, and low surface energy to materials, making it ideal for applications in protective coatings, anti-fouling surfaces, and advanced textiles. Additionally, it is utilized in the development of optical materials, such as lenses and fibers, where its refractive properties and durability are advantageous. Its incorporation into adhesives and sealants enhances performance in harsh environments, including exposure to solvents and extreme temperatures.
